Bio

Jacopo, an alumnus of Imperial College London, holds an MSci in Physics with a specialization in Theoretical Physics and has conducted research on the photoevaporative mass loss of red giants around supermassive black holes. His intellectual curiosity is currently focused on the mysteries of fundamental physics, particularly black hole physics and statistical mechanics, and he plans to deepen his understanding by pursuing another Master’s degree in Quantum Fields and Fundamental Forces at Imperial College London. Outside the realm of physics, Jacopo is a martial arts enthusiast, having practiced Aikido and Jiu-Jitsu, and a creative spirit who enjoys graphic design and game development. He also finds joy in immersing himself in books, experimenting in the kitchen, and travelling around the world. Fluent in three languages and currently learning two more, Jacopo relishes the intellectual challenge that comes with mastering new languages. His diverse interests and skills not only reflect his multifaceted personality but also his commitment to lifelong learning.
